2nd Annual (Neighbor) Hood Fest
EntSun News/11061556
Music, Films, Food, Free to the Public July 12 from Noon to 8:00pm
BATON ROUGE, La. - EntSun -- Henry Turner Jr.'s Listening Room Museum Foundation is pleased to announce the 2nd Annual (Neighbor) Hood Fest. The festival's focus is on building unity by exploring the city of Baton Rouge, as well as Louisiana's diverse cultural communities. It also features a film component that exemplify the communities and the people who live and work in them.
The 2nd Annual (Neighbor) Hood Fest will be held Saturday, July 12 from noon to 8:00pm at the EBRPL-Main Library located at 7711 Goodwood Boulevard, Baton Rouge, LA 70806. It is family friendly and free to the public. The festival features a Vendor's Village and Food Court, live music and films, along with a Children's play area that includes a Soccer Field, so bring your soccer gear. Features and shorts will be shown in the library, followed by filmmaker panel discussions. New this year is a Hot Dog Eating Contest, sponsored by Frankie's Dawg House. A Pre-party will be held on Thursday, July 10 from 7:00pm to midnight at Henry Turner Jr.'s Listening Room located at 2733 North Street, Baton Rouge, LA 70802. Admission is $30.00 and includes a buffet. No host bar.
Musical talent includes Henry Turner Jr. & Flavor and the Listening Room All-Stars, King Solomon and Ervin "Maestro" Foster. Joining us again are Xavie Shorts, Ms. Pressure and Chris Christ Child. New to festival are Crossfire Youth Ministries Band and Shore Enough from Panama City, Florida. Films include "Wasted: Overtourism & The French Quarter" and music video blocks.
